Bone and joint surgery: rheumatoid arthritis--retrospective and contemporary techniques
Clinics in Plastic Surgery
|April 1, 1986
Abstract:
A philosophy of treatment and surgical planning for the rheumatoid arthritis patient with hand deformities has been outlined. The surgeon should select procedures that are reliable and that will build confidence in the patient. The surgical goals are pain relief, improved function, prevention of further deformity, and cosmesis. The techniques of several surgical procedures advocated by the authors are described and they represent the continuum of bone and joint procedures from the past to the present.
